One of the main reasons why artist insurance coverage is important is to protect your valuable artwork. Imagine spending countless hours creating a masterpiece only to have it damaged or destroyed in a fire, flood, or other unforeseen event. Without the right insurance coverage, you could be left with a significant financial loss. Artist insurance can help cover the costs of repairing or replacing your artwork in the event of a covered loss.
In addition to protecting your artwork, artist insurance coverage can also provide liability protection. If someone were to get injured while visiting your studio, or if your artwork were to cause harm to someone else, you could be held liable for their injuries or damages. Artist insurance can help cover legal fees, medical expenses, and other costs associated with a liability claim.
Another important aspect of artist insurance coverage is protection for your tools and equipment. Whether you work with paintbrushes and canvas, cameras and lenses, or sculpting tools and clay, your equipment is essential to your creative process. If your tools were to be stolen, damaged, or lost, it could severely impact your ability to create and earn a living. Artist insurance can help cover the costs of replacing your tools and equipment, allowing you to get back to work as quickly as possible.
Additionally, artist insurance coverage can provide coverage for business property, such as your studio or gallery space. If your studio were to be damaged in a fire, flood, or other covered event, artist insurance can help cover the costs of repairing or rebuilding your space. This can help ensure that you are able to continue creating and showcasing your work without facing a significant financial burden.
When it comes to artist insurance coverage, there are a variety of policies and options to choose from. Some insurance companies offer specific artist insurance policies that are tailored to the unique needs of artists, while others may offer more general business insurance policies that can be customized to meet your needs. It is important to work with an insurance agent who understands the specific risks and liabilities that artists face and can help you find the right coverage for your individual situation.
In addition to traditional insurance coverage, some artists may also choose to purchase professional liability insurance. This type of insurance can provide protection in the event that a client or collector were to file a lawsuit against you for professional negligence, errors, or omissions. Professional liability insurance can help cover legal fees, court costs, and settlements, providing you with peace of mind and financial protection in the event of a claim.
